Squat, flying-saucer-shaped with a scalloped edge (and thus sometimes called "scaloppini squash"), this squash can be white, yellow, green, striped, mottled, and spotted. The flavor can be nutty and even creamy, although the larger vegetables can be somewhat bland. WebNov 8, 2024 · If you only want to eat raw squash, it is best to pick out small to medium-sized squash, no bigger than 8 inches long (or 4 inches across for Patty Pan squash). Baby summer squash, just 1 to 2 inches long, are tender and sweet, whereas very large, overgrown squash may be coarse or stringy inside and have large seeds. WebBaby Green patty pan squash is known for its high water content. They also contain some of vitamins A and C as well as magnesium, folic acid and potassium. Most of the nutrients in baby Green patty pan squash are located in the rind of the squash. Applications Baby Green patty pan squash can be used raw or cooked in a variety of preparations ...
